State Government / New Hampshire / Legislation / HB 1415

HB 1415Session 2026HousePassed a vote

establishing a special veterans license plate and creating a fund and administrative programs from the proceeds of the sale of such plates and establishing the New Hampshire first for veterans program and authority.

No separate plain-language summary is currently available from the source.

Latest development · Jul 16, 2026

Signed by Governor Ayotte 07/10/2026; Chapter 304; eff. 9/8/2026
